Boiling Instructions
Boiling Kirkland Cheese Ravioli is a simple and quick method to achieve perfectly cooked pasta. Start by bringing a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add the frozen ravioli, ensuring they are fully submerged. Reduce the heat to a simmer and cook uncovered for 3 to 5 minutes, or until the ravioli float to the surface. Once cooked, drain the ravioli thoroughly using a colander. Serve hot with your favorite sauce for a delicious meal. This method ensures the ravioli retain their tender texture and flavorful filling. For best results, avoid overcrowding the pot and cook in batches if necessary. Baking Instructions
Baking Kirkland Cheese Ravioli offers a unique and flavorful alternative to traditional boiling.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Place the frozen ravioli on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per, ensuring they are evenly spaced. Drizzle with a little olive oil and sprinkle with salt and pepper for added flavor. Bake for 12 to 15 minutes, or until the ravioli are golden brown and cooked through. For an extra crispy texture, you can broil them for an additional 2 to 3 minutes. Remove from the oven and let cool slightly before serving. Optional: Toss with garlic powder or herbs for extra seasoning. Baking is a great method to achieve a crispy exterior while maintaining the cheesy, tender interior of the ravioli. Pan-Frying Instructions
Pan-frying Kirkland Cheese Ravioli adds a crispy texture and golden finish to this delicious dish. Heat a skillet over medium heat and add 1-2 tablespoons of olive oil or butter. Once the oil is hot, carefully place the frozen ravioli in a single layer, ensuring they are not overcrowded. Cook for 3 to 4 minutes on each side, or until golden brown and cooked through. Stir occasionally to prevent burning. For extra flavor, add minced garlic or herbs like basil or parsley to the skillet during cooking. Once done, remove the ravioli from the skillet and place them on a paper towel to drain excess oil. Serve immediately with your favorite sauce, such as marinara, Alfredo, or pesto. Nutritional Facts and Benefits
Kirkland Cheese Ravioli offers a balanced nutritional profile, making it a great option for families and health-conscious individuals. A serving size of 7 pieces contains 280 calories, with 14g of fat, 7g of saturated fat, and 400mg of sodium. It also provides 17g of protein, 22g of carbohydrates, and 1g of fiber, making it a satisfying and filling meal. The ravioli is rich in calcium and iron, supporting bone health and energy levels. Creating a Creamy Sauce
A creamy sauce elevates Kirkland Cheese Ravioli to a rich, indulgent dish. Start by melting butter in a skillet, then whisk in flour to create a roux. Gradually add heavy cream or milk, stirring until smooth. For an Italian twist, incorporate grated Parmesan or Asiago cheese, letting it melt into the sauce. Season with garlic, nutmeg, or black pepper for depth. Alternatively, blend cooked ravioli with a store-bought or homemade Alfredo sauce for a quick option. For a lighter version, mix in Greek yogurt or sour cream with fresh herbs like parsley or basil. Toss the cooked ravioli in the sauce until well-coated, ensuring every bite is creamy and flavorful. Proper Storage Techniques
For optimal freshness, store Kirkland Cheese Ravioli in the freezer at 0°F (-18°C) or below. Keep the ravioli in its original packaging or transfer to an airtight container to prevent freezer burn. If refrigerated, use within 3-5 days. Always store in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Freezing preserves the pasta’s texture and flavor, ensuring it remains delicious for months. When thawing, do so in the refrigerator overnight or cook directly from frozen. Proper storage maintains the quality and taste of the ravioli, making it ready to enjoy whenever you need a quick meal.
Reheating Methods
Reheating Kirkland Cheese Ravioli is straightforward and quick. For best results, reheat using a steamer or microwave. Steam for 2-3 minutes until warmed through. In the microwave, place ravioli in a microwave-safe dish with a splash of water, cover, and heat on high for 20-30 seconds. Alternatively, reheat in a skillet with a little sauce over low heat, stirring gently. Avoid overheating to prevent the cheese from separating. Overcooking and Undercooking
Overcooking Kirkland Cheese Ravioli can result in a mushy texture, while undercooking leaves it chewy and firm. To avoid these issues, cook ravioli according to package instructions—typically 3-5 minutes in boiling water until they float. Monitor closely to prevent overcooking. For pan-frying, ensure the heat is medium-low to avoid burning. If ravioli sticks to the pan, add a small amount of water to finish cooking. Properly cooked ravioli should be tender but still retain a slight firmness in the center. Adjust cooking time based on personal preference for texture. Avoid overcrowding the pot or pan, as this can lead to uneven cooking.
